Sarah Bush Dance Project
Sarah Bush Dance Project creates and presents multimedia dance theater through innovative artistry, community interaction, and feminist ideals. SBDP creates art that reminds audiences of the power and compassion in ourselves and others, bolstering a resilient hope for humanity.

Our 12th year!
Since 2007, Sarah Bush Dance Project has produced four critically acclaimed repertory shows in the Bay Area: Home, Rocked by Women, This Land, and Spirit & Bones, and is now in production for Un-Changing Nature to be held at The Flight Deck in Oakland, October 25-27.

Human and environmental impact
Un-Changing Nature is a collection of SBDP’s rarely seen works with diverse looks at how humans impact the environment and how it in turn, impacts us. Each piece was inspired by a different adventure and created both inside and outside the studio. This show celebrates the spiritual impact of wilderness on our lives. It invites audiences to reflect on both the power we have to change the environment and our vulnerability in the truth of climate change. The dances are designed to reflect back to audiences their individual and collective power in the face of challenges and adversity.

Artistic Director
Sarah Bush’s devised dance-theater work has been commissioned by The Ground Floor at Berkeley Rep, Berkeley Art Center, Axis Dance Company, Destiny Arts Center, and SF Movement Arts Festival at Grace Cathedral. Her work has been presented by A.C.T., Z Space, National Queer Arts Festival, Global Women’s Rights Forum, West Wave Dance Festival, and at the Wilsey Center for Opera and Malonga Casquelourd Center for the Arts. Sarah is the recipient of the 2019 Della Davidson Prize, a Dance Europe Critic’s Choice selection, and awards from Curve Magazine and Bay Area Dance Watch.
